How they compare
Japan currently reports 0.0342 units per person against 0.034 units per person in Palau, a difference of 0.0002 units per person.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Japan ahead.
Japan ranks 49th and Palau ranks 50th of 218 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Japan averaged higher in 6 and Palau in 1.

About this data
Population ages 55-59, female div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
